Abstract :
There exist a lot of circuits for electric vehicles. A more universal approach is described in this paper. The introduced circuit is suitable also for grid applications, this leads us to a multiplicity of further applications. We did optimizations concerning power losses, power efficiency, weight and redundancy. By separating the power losses into there individual parts we can improve specific parameters.
